A Motor Vehicle Inspector (MVI) in Nagpur, Sajan Shaligramji Shende, who had previously filed a complaint with the Anti-Corruption Bureau (ACB) about corruption within the RTO, has himself been arrested in a bribery case. Shende was allegedly involved in illegally collecting money at the Khursapar RTO border checkpost. The ACB acted on a complaint from a truck owner regarding a Rs 500 bribe, leading to the arrest of Shende and another individual, Praveen Baburao Gaidhane, and the recovery of Rs 47,000 in cash. Both are booked under the Prevention of Corruption Act.

A senior official of the Bhiwandi Nizampur City Municipal Corporation, Surendra Bhaskar Bhoir, has been arrested by the Anti-Corruption Bureau for allegedly accepting a bribe of Rs 2.5 lakh. Bhoir, who also held the charge of assistant municipal commissioner, was caught red-handed after demanding Rs 5 lakh to overlook an unauthorised construction.

A police constable and a Home Guard personnel in Beed, Maharashtra, were caught by the Anti-Corruption Bureau for demanding and accepting a bribe of Rs 10,000. The bribe was sought from a man for providing documents needed to file an insurance claim after his father's death in a road accident. The accused are facing charges under the Prevention of Corruption Act.

Kapila Chandrasena, former CEO of SriLankan Airlines, was found dead at his home in suspicious circumstances after securing bail in a corruption case. He was charged with taking a kickback on aircraft purchases for the national carrier and had allegedly admitted to bribing former president Mahinda Rajapaksa.

Intense political pressure has forced the ruling Pakistan People's Party to abandon a move to get the parliament to endorse a controversial law, which scrapped graft cases against President Asif Ali Zardari, raising questions about his future. Following a meeting of senior PPP leaders chaired by Zardari and Prime Minister Yousuf Raza Gilani, the party announced late on Monday night that it would not ask the parliament to validate the National Reconciliation Ordinance.
